Phone: +18307750153
Address: 5667 W US Highway 90, Del Rio, United States
City: Del Rio
Dishes: 35
Reviews: 53
"My meal was great, for a hamburger, but I do feel cheese should not be extra. My husband’s meal was gluten free due to an allergy and I felt bad for him because his one pound burger was not char grilled, (he thinks it was probably baked or microwaved as it was very dry and wouldn’t hold together. He said it tasted like meatloaf instead of a burger). The waiter was not very knowledgeable about gluten allergies, but was very kind. We were also set in a space under the air conditioner that leaks water every so many minutes! I’m sure we couldn’t have been the first ones to request a change of table! I probably would have given a higher review if not for these things. At least provide a gluten f...
All prices are estimates.